Expanding Spectrum Auctions and Economic Implications
The recent legislative push to auction 800 MHz of spectrum marks a significant milestone in opening up new frequencies for commercial use, generating an anticipated $88 billion. This move is pivotal, allowing telecom giants like AT&T and Verizon to spearhead 5G deployments while prepping for 6G evolution. Industry anticipation underscores the economic potential unlocked by these auctions, supporting rapid infrastructure upgrades and spurring technological advances. However, commercial motivation clashes with the military’s imperative to maintain control over strategic frequencies, such as the lower 3 GHz band—a crucial point of contention.
Navigating a Complex Defense and Technical Landscape
The military’s insistence on retaining control over certain spectrum bands reflects an entrenched national security strategy paramount to defense communications. Reserved frequencies support sophisticated defense systems like the “Golden Dome” missile shield. This necessity complicates negotiations, juxtaposing industry advancements against military prerogatives. The U.S. spectrum allocation policy must navigate these competing demands, highlighting the intricate interplay between economic opportunity and defense readiness.
